the exploding heads

Hilarious British Commentary of a Yankees and Red Sox Game
Simply put, The Exploding Heads are a group of comedians who make hilarious videos. In their own words "there's some sick-ass stuff going on".
One of their recent videos features highlights of a New York Yankees and Boston Red Sox game, but with a twist. The twist is Anthony Richardson, one…